Yom Ha&#8217;atzmaut (Hebrew: ??? ???????? ) is the national independence day of Israel, commemorating its declaration of independence in 1948.</p>
<p>Celebrated annually on 5th of the Jewish month of Iyar, it centers around the declaration of the state of Israel by David Ben Gurion in Tel Aviv on May 14, 1948 (5 Iyar, 5708), and the end of the British Mandate of Palestine.</p>

<p>Let it not be said that the IDF doesn&#8217;t learn from its mistakes and draw the proper conclusions.* The <a rel="nofollow" href="http://www.haaretz.com/print-edition/news/idf-takes-back-israeli-general-who-left-in-shame-after-war-with-hezbollah-1.412049" >new deputy commander of Israel&#8217;s &#8220;depth command</a>,&#8221; designed to take the battle to the enemy far from Israeli territory, is <a rel="nofollow" href="http://he.wikipedia.org/wiki/%D7%92%D7%9C_%D7%94%D7%99%D7%A8%D7%A9" >Brig. Gen. Gal Hirsch</a> (Hebrew). In 2006, he commanded the unit which was attacked by Hezbollah resulting in the capture and death of two IDF soldiers. This embarrassing debacle in turn led to the Lebanon War, an even more embarrassing debacle for Israel and the IDF.</p>
<p>The Almog Report (chaired by Doron Almog, another IDF commander embroiled in controversy), which examined IDF performance during the war, slammed him for his unit&#8217;s sloppy preparation and performance that betrayed weaknesses which enabled the Hezbollah attack.  Most notoriously, Hirsch bragged to the Israeli media that the IDF controlled the village of Bint Jabel the day before nine Golani troops were killed there in a massive firefight.  In this he wasn&#8217;t alone.  The IDF bragged it&#8217;d killed Hassan Nasrallah using a U.S. bunker buster when it hadn&#8217;t.  Dan Halutz also predicted his forces would bomb Lebanon back to the Stone Age.  Though they tried awfully hard, they didn&#8217;t quite succeed at that either thanks in part to Iranian funds which helped rebuild the south.</p>
<p>Almog planned to recommend that Hirsch be deprived of any future IDF command, but he resigned just before the document was released. This enabled him to rear his ugly head again as he has today, like a cat of nine lives.</p>
<p>One wonders how someone who resigned in disgrace for something close to dereliction of duty could be allowed to return in a role with a supposedly prestigious new unit which shows that the IDF is adapting to new technology and the changing world.  All this goes to confirm that the IDF is very good at recycling the same tired old faces which have failed in the past and much less successful at looking at objectives and strategy in new and unorthodox ways.  It would rather remain with the tried, failed and true than experiment with the new and unconventional.</p>
<p>One also wonders how a commander who couldn&#8217;t prepare for or prevent his own troops from being attacked and killed by a relatively primitive fighting force like Hezbollah will succeed in combat against far more sophisticated enemies like Iran.</p>
<p>His Hebrew Wikipedia article reveals rather ironically that he chaired a group, Noam, which commemorated a fallen IDF soldier, Eytan Belhassan.  No word on his chairing any similar committees in memory of Ehud Goldwasser or Eldad Regev.  Imagine how the parents of these two men and all the other soldiers under his command feel about this atrocious rehabilitation of failed commander.</p>
<p>* the Hebrew (<em>l&#8217;hasik maskanot</em>) for &#8220;drawing the [proper] conclusion&#8221; means &#8220;resignation&#8221;</p>

<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:left;direction:ltr;unicode-bidi:embed">What makes <i>latkes</i> so appealing?<span style="mso-spacerun:yes">  </span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:left;direction:ltr;unicode-bidi:embed">Potatoes, salt and fat!<span style="mso-spacerun:yes"> </span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:left;direction:ltr;unicode-bidi:embed">That&#8217;s why French fries are America&#8217;s favorite vegetable.</p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:left;direction:ltr;unicode-bidi:embed"><o:p>And that&#8217;s why Americans are so fat.</o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:left;direction:ltr;unicode-bidi:embed">So what are we supposed to eat on <i>Chanukah</i>? You could go the way of The New York Time&#8217;s food section with Apple-Gruyere-French-Toast-And-Red-Onions-Sandwich, lightly sautéed in olive oil.</p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:left;direction:ltr;unicode-bidi:embed">But let&#8217;s be honest. We&#8217;re Jews. We want<i> latkes</i> on <i>Chanukah</i>.</p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:left;direction:ltr;unicode-bidi:embed">Here&#8217;s what I suggest.</p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:left;direction:ltr;unicode-bidi:embed">Baked <i>latkes</i> are not bad. But they&#8217;re not nearly as tasty as their fried cousins. Besides, when you bake them, you&#8217;re entitled to eat more. Because they&#8217;re better for you, right?</p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:left;direction:ltr;unicode-bidi:embed"><o:p> I&#8217;d rather fry them and eat a few less.</o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:left;direction:ltr;unicode-bidi:embed"><o:p>Start by cooking your <i>latkes</i> in a non-stick pan. You&#8217;ll use less oil right there. Think shallow rather than deep frying. Drain your <i>latkes</i> on several layers of paper towel to absorb any extra oil.</o:p></p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:left;direction:ltr;unicode-bidi:embed">Make <i>latkes</i> once during <i>Chanukah</i>. Serve them as a side dish. They&#8217;re great with fish, poultry, a hearty soup, or a main-course salad.</p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:left;direction:ltr;unicode-bidi:embed">Fill your plate with vegetables. Salad counts. Leave room for one or two <i>latkes</i> (ok, three if they&#8217;re really small).</p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:left;direction:ltr;unicode-bidi:embed">Research shows that people eat less when their plate is small. So serve <i>latkes</i> on a salad plate. Not a dinner plate.</p>
<p class="MsoNormal" style="text-align:left;direction:ltr;unicode-bidi:embed">Did you know that the first bite or two (of any food) is the most satisfying? That&#8217;s why it&#8217;s more enjoyable to eat two delicious <i>latkes</i> than a whole plate of<i> latkes</i> that are just so-so. And that way, you won&#8217;t end up feeling stuffed. You may even feel energetic enough for a brisk walk to help burn off those extra calories!</p>
